Any place or territorial
area entitled to return a member to serve in the House of Commons.
FED legal limits and descriptions are the responsibility of
the Chief Electoral Officer, and usually are revised every 10
years using the results of the decennial census.There are 295
FEDs in Canada, according to the 1987 Representation Order and
there are 301
FEDs in Canada, according to the 1996 Representation Order.
The Federal Electoral
Districts (1987 Representation Order) Digital Boundary File
was created by aggregating the component EA boundaries from
the 1996 Census. It may differ slightly from the Digital
Boundary File based on the 1991 enumeration areas. (Source:
Statistics Canada)
